*,*:before,*:after{box-sizing:border-box}body{margin:0;font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en,Ubuntu,Cantarell,Open Sans,Helvetica Neue,sans-serif;background-color:#f8fafc;color:#0f172a;-webkit-font-smoothing:antialiased}#root{min-height:100vh}:root{font-family:system-ui,Avenir,Helvetica,Arial,sans-serif;line-height:1.5;font-weight:400;color-scheme:light dark;color:#ffffffde;background-color:#242424;font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}a{font-weight:500;color:#646cff;text-decoration:inherit}a:hover{color:#535bf2}h1{font-size:3.2em;line-height:1.1}button{border-radius:8px;border:1px solid transparent;padding:.6em 1.2em;font-size:1em;font-weight:500;font-family:inherit;background-color:#1a1a1a;cursor:pointer;transition:border-color .25s}button:hover{border-color:#646cff}button:focus,button:focus-visible{outline:4px auto -webkit-focus-ring-color}@media(prefers-color-scheme:light){:root{color:#213547;background-color:#fff}a:hover{color:#747bff}button{background-color:#f9f9f9}}._sidebar_gqgmj_2{width:260px;height:100vh;background:linear-gradient(180deg,#7a2d00,#92350a 60%,#a33d0e);display:flex;flex-direction:column;transition:width .25s ease;position:sticky;top:0;flex-shrink:0;box-shadow:4px 0 20px #00000040;overflow:hidden}._sidebar_gqgmj_2._collapsed_gqgmj_16{width:68px}._brand_gqgmj_21{display:flex;align-items:center;gap:12px;padding:20px 18px 16px;border-bottom:1px solid rgba(255,255,255,.1);overflow:hidden;min-height:72px}._brandLogo_gqgmj_31{width:36px;height:36px;object-fit:contain;flex-shrink:0;filter:brightness(0) invert(1)}._brandText_gqgmj_39{display:flex;flex-direction:column;overflow:hidden}._brandTitle_gqgmj_45{font-size:13px;font-weight:800;color:#fff;white-space:nowrap;text-overflow:ellipsis;overflow:hidden;letter-spacing:.3px;line-height:1.2}._brandSub_gqgmj_56{font-size:10px;color:#fff9;white-space:nowrap;text-overflow:ellipsis;overflow:hidden;letter-spacing:.5px;text-transform:uppercase;margin-top:2px}._collapsed_gqgmj_16 ._brandText_gqgmj_39{display:none}._toggleBtn_gqgmj_72{position:absolute;top:22px;right:-13px;width:26px;height:26px;background:#ea580c;border:2px solid #fff;border-radius:50%;cursor:pointer;display:flex;align-items:center;justify-content:center;color:#fff;font-size:10px;z-index:10;box-shadow:0 2px 8px #00000040;transition:background-color .2s ease}._toggleBtn_gqgmj_72:hover{background:#c45000}._nav_gqgmj_97{flex:1;padding:16px 10px;display:flex;flex-direction:column;gap:2px;overflow-y:auto;overflow-x:hidden;min-height:0}._navSection_gqgmj_109{margin-bottom:8px}._navSectionLabel_gqgmj_113{font-size:10px;font-weight:700;color:#ffffff73;text-transform:uppercase;letter-spacing:1px;padding:0 10px;margin-bottom:4px;white-space:nowrap;overflow:hidden}._collapsed_gqgmj_16 ._navSectionLabel_gqgmj_113{opacity:0;height:0;margin:0;padding:0}._navLink_gqgmj_132{display:flex;align-items:center;gap:12px;padding:10px 12px;border-radius:10px;color:#fffc;text-decoration:none;font-size:14px;font-weight:500;transition:background-color .15s ease,color .15s ease;white-space:nowrap;overflow:hidden;position:relative}._navLink_gqgmj_132:hover{background:#ffffff1f;color:#fff}._navLink_gqgmj_132._active_gqgmj_155{background:#ffffff2e;color:#fff;font-weight:700}._navLink_gqgmj_132._active_gqgmj_155:before{content:"";position:absolute;left:0;top:6px;bottom:6px;width:3px;background:#fbbf24;border-radius:0 3px 3px 0}._navIcon_gqgmj_172{width:18px;text-align:center;flex-shrink:0;font-size:15px;color:inherit}._navLabel_gqgmj_180{overflow:hidden;text-overflow:ellipsis}._collapsed_gqgmj_16 ._navLabel_gqgmj_180{display:none}._collapsed_gqgmj_16 ._navLink_gqgmj_132{justify-content:center;padding:10px;gap:0}._collapsed_gqgmj_16 ._navLink_gqgmj_132:hover:after{content:attr(data-tooltip);position:absolute;left:calc(100% + 12px);top:50%;transform:translateY(-50%);background:#3d1a00;color:#fff;font-size:12px;font-weight:600;padding:5px 10px;border-radius:6px;white-space:nowrap;pointer-events:none;z-index:100;box-shadow:0 4px 12px #0000004d}._footer_gqgmj_215{border-top:1px solid rgba(255,255,255,.1);padding:12px 10px}._logoutBtn_gqgmj_221{display:flex;align-items:center;gap:10px;padding:10px 12px;border-radius:10px;background:#ffffff14;border:1px solid rgba(255,255,255,.12);color:#ffffffe6;font-size:13px;cursor:pointer;transition:background-color .15s ease,border-color .15s ease;width:100%;text-align:left}._logoutBtn_gqgmj_221:hover{background:#dc3c1e59;border-color:#ff643280;color:#fff}._userAvatar_gqgmj_245{width:30px;height:30px;background:#ffffff2e;border-radius:50%;display:flex;align-items:center;justify-content:center;color:#fff;font-size:13px;flex-shrink:0}._logoutLabel_gqgmj_258{flex:1;display:flex;flex-direction:column;overflow:hidden;min-width:0}._userName_gqgmj_266{font-size:13px;font-weight:600;color:#fff;white-space:nowrap;overflow:hidden;text-overflow:ellipsis;line-height:1.3}._logoutHint_gqgmj_276{font-size:11px;color:#ffffff80;line-height:1.3}._logoutIcon_gqgmj_282{flex-shrink:0;font-size:13px;color:#ffffff8c;transition:color .15s ease}._logoutBtn_gqgmj_221:hover ._logoutIcon_gqgmj_282{color:#fff}._collapsed_gqgmj_16 ._logoutBtn_gqgmj_221{justify-content:center;padding:10px;gap:0}._collapsed_gqgmj_16 ._logoutLabel_gqgmj_258,._collapsed_gqgmj_16 ._logoutIcon_gqgmj_282{display:none}._layout_1vh9p_1{display:flex;min-height:100vh;background-color:#f8f4f0}._content_1vh9p_7{flex:1;display:flex;flex-direction:column;overflow:hidden}._topbar_1vh9p_14{height:56px;background:#fff;border-bottom:1px solid #f0d8c8;display:flex;align-items:center;padding:0 28px;flex-shrink:0}._topbarTitle_1vh9p_24{font-size:14px;font-weight:600;color:#7a2d00}._main_1vh9p_30{flex:1;padding:28px;overflow-y:auto;min-height:100vh;overflow-x:hidden}._main_1vh9p_30._sidebarCollapsed_1vh9p_38{margin-left:64px}
